Abstract

The invention relates to a pinkeye patient identification system based on eye color monitoring. The pinkeye patient identification system comprises a camera, an image preprocessing module, an eye part identification module and a color identification module, wherein the camera is connected with the image preprocessing module, the image preprocessing module is respectively connected with the camera and the eye part recognition module, and the eye part recognition module is respectively connected with the image preprocessing module and the color recognition module. Through the camera, the image preprocessing module, the eye part recognition module and the color recognition module, the pinkeye detection range is expanded, and the pinkeye recognition accuracy is improved.

Description

technical field [0001] The invention relates to the technical field of intelligent identification, in particular to an identification system for pink eye disease patients based on eye color monitoring. Background technique [0002] With the increasing global warming, the scale of domestic beaches and swimming pools is increasing, and there are more and more tourists. However, some tourists still go to public places with pink eye, an infectious disease. So many people, if It is difficult to identify by manual inspection, therefore, it is necessary to find an identification system for autonomous detection. Contents of the invention [0003] In order to solve the technical problems existing in the prior art, the present invention provides a pink eye disease patient identification system based on eye color monitoring, through a camera, an image preprocessing module, an eye part recognition module and a color recognition module, to expand the range of pink eye disease detection...
